Bite-size tech: Mercedes W07 brake set-up
Mercedes is once again looking for maximum brake cooling in the high temperatures of Singapore, with several distinctive changes. These are things that we’ve seen the German marque do before and so you’d hope it is enough to cope with the extra demand, especially as Nico Rosberg’s concerns were heard on the radio during free practice. Rather than using an enclosed drum, the team is utilising one that stops short of the brake disc, allowing heat generated under braking to escape out of the wheel face rather than be encapsulated.
